NATURAL INSPIRATION

Several of our lighting designs are heavily influenced by nature and will be showcased at BDNY. They include the Chestnut, Wandering Star, Thin LED, The Ring and Cubie. Additionally, many of our custom designs call Mother Nature its muse. A great example is the Interlock chandelier which mimics the interlocking basalt columns created by ancient volcanic fissure eruptions. This fixture, designed by Toronto-based design firm II by IV,was originally created for NAO Steakhouse (now Estia Restaurant) in Toronto. It features 150 clear acrylic tubes in various heights and includes four T5 58W 3000k LED strips placed within the central metal columnand measures 90”/2286mm in diameter and 106”/2696mm in height. The version that will be on display at BDNY will be 70”/1778mm in diameter and 79.68”/2024mm in height and features 130 clear acrylic tubes in various heights.

V FOR VISO

In New York, our massive 16-foot “V” for VISO will feature original art created by our own Art Director, Marketing, Antonio Pendones.The structure, which was first showcased at the HD Show in Las Vegas, will be transformed into a light box featuring a custom print from Antonio’s “Jewels” series. The artwork series is inspired by the vibrancy of precious gems, their shimmer and their light refracting properties. The Green Jewel was specifically chosen for BDNY because the colour palette speaks to the natural elements of our design inspiration. It is VISO’s goal to bring some greenery to the urban jungle of New York while reflecting on the natural elements of our design inspiration. Additionally, with the environment at the forefront of so many conversations going on today, we felt inspired to create an environmentally conscious showpiece for BDNY.
